Influencer Marketing on Steroids: New Tactics for Engagement
The influencer marketing landscape is evolving faster than ever. Brands are looking for fresh tactics to cut through the noise and resonate with their target audience. Gone are the days of simple product placements; today's savvy brands are pushing the boundaries with innovative campaigns. Think interactive experiences that prompt genuine participation, and genuine collaborations that feel less like ads and more like dialogues.
- One emerging trend is the rise of micro-influencers - those with a smaller but highly loyal following. Their niche expertise and strong relationships with their audience make them incredibly potent for reaching specific customer segments.
- Another game-changer is the integration of tools that allow brands to track results in real time. This data-driven approach helps optimize campaigns and deliver a higher impact on investment.
- And finally, don't underestimate the power of storytelling. Consumers crave authentic connections, so brands that can weave compelling stories around their products or services are sure to captivate hearts and minds.
The future of influencer marketing is bright, with endless possibilities for innovation. Brands that embrace these new tactics will be the ones who here truly succeed in the ever-evolving digital landscape.
The Rise of Short-Form Video: TikTok's Unstoppable Momentum
TikTok has exploded onto the scene, skyrocketing to become a cultural phenomenon. Its short-form video format has captivated viewers worldwide, with countless creators sharing engaging and creative content. The platform's feed are finely tuned to keep users glued, leading to hours of addictive viewing experiences.
Driving its viral nature, TikTok has shifted the way we consume information. From dance crazes to comedy skits, tutorials to mind-blowing ideas, TikTok offers a diverse range of content that connects with audiences on a deep level.
- Moreover, TikTok's influence extends beyond entertainment. Brands have embraced the platform to engage their target audiences in innovative and memorable ways.
- As a result, TikTok has become more than just an app—it's a cultural force shaping the future of online interaction.
